'Several of Cæsar's Camps in Brittain', plans, by dr. William Stukeley, with some engravings.

Dates

  • Creation: Written in the first half of the 18th century by W. Stukeley

Extent

49 Leaves

Language of Materials

  • English

Shelfmark

MS. Gough Gen. Top. 24

Other Finding Aids

Falconer Madan, et al., A summary catalogue of western manuscripts in the Bodleian Library at Oxford which have not hitherto been catalogued in the Quarto series (7 vols. in 8 [vol. II in 2 parts], Oxford, 1895-1953; reprinted, with corrections in vols. I and VII, Munich, 1980), vol. II, no. 17616

Custodial History

Probably a Gough book.

Physical Facet

On paper

Dimensions

8 3/8 × 6 3/8 in.
